Abstract

An ultrasonic transducer probe that provides a connector for quickly, easily, and reliably connecting and disconnecting the transducer electrical connections in such a manner that the connection is removable. In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, the connector provides means for receiving one end of a flex circuit that is attached at its other end to a multi-element transducer located at the distal end of a probe. The flex circuit is oriented and aligned in the connector with a separate flex circuit in such a manner that compression of the connector sections creates an electrical connection between the flex circuits. Since the connector is solderless, the flex circuits may be removed and replaced without damage to the flex circuits or flex circuit conductors.
